	<span style="font-size:20px"><strong>Extreme Cheating: Parents Help Kids&#8217; Exam Fraud</strong></span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px"><strong>Relatives&nbsp;</strong><strong>risk </strong>their lives to help children pass exams in India by climbing up the outside of classrooms with the answers.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">Footage of relatives risking life and climb to help children pass state exams in India has <strong>gone viral</strong>.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">Family and friends of children sitting exams in India have been <strong>captured</strong> on camera risking their lives to help them <strong>cheat</strong>.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">Some went to <strong>extraordinary</strong> lengths, <strong>scaling</strong> the walls of a school in Hajipur in Bihar state to pass small pieces of papers with the answers on to the pupils.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">Footage of the <strong>blatant</strong> cheating has gone viral with children being filmed copying each other and circulating the answers.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">Vishwanath Kumar, the Superintendent of Mulkzada Singh High School, <strong>blamed</strong> the <strong>authorities</strong>:</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">&#8220;Because there is a <strong>dearth</strong> of police officials, the public outside is causing some <strong>disturbance</strong> but we are dealing with it,&#8221; he said.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">Local reports claimed some police officers were seen taking <strong>bribes</strong> to let people into the examination halls.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">The State&#8217;s Education minister admitted there were cases of mass cheating but blamed the families.</span></p>
<p style="text-align: justify">
	<span style="font-size:16px">More than 600 students who were caught cheating have been <strong>expelled</strong>.</span></p>

	<strong><span style="font-family:arial,helvetica,sans-serif"><span style="font-size:18px">How school run drives up stress: Parents&#8217; level of hormone cortisol is 30% higher in the morning</span></span></strong></h1>
<div class="WordSection1">
	<span style="font-size: 16px">Parents’ stress levels are 30 per cent higher as they wake and anticipate the </span><b style="font-size: 16px">looming</b><span style="font-size: 16px"> </span><b style="font-size: 16px">school run</b><span style="font-size: 16px">, new research suggests.</span></div>
<div class="WordSection2">
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">Levels of cortisol – the stress hormone – go on to peak at 8.15am as mothers and fathers head out of the door.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">Chartered psychologist, Dr Simon Moore, analysed <b>saliva</b> <b>samples</b> from parents involved in the school run at five points throughout the day to study how well they <b>coped</b>.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">He found that <b>lingering</b> stress affected them whether they returned home after <b>dropping</b> their children at school or headed to work.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">The ‘stress <b>hangover</b>’ continued until around 2.30pm on average, according to the study, involving ten parents, for Allianz Insurance.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">Dr Moore said: ‘Making sure parents are feeling as little stress as possible before they start the drive to school is <b>crucial</b> to ensuring road safety on the school run and there are lots that can be done to relieve stress.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">‘Many stressed people don’t get enough sleep and taking the chance to ‘switch off’ and get an extra half an hour in bed can work wonders. Laughing also releases stress busting hormones that will help every family member to feel a bit better about the morning routine.’</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">Francesca Keefe of Allianz Insurance added: ‘We know that stress has a negative <b>impact</b> on driving behaviour and with over half (55%) of the UK’s children travelling to school by car it’s important that parents are doing what they can to relieve any unnecessary stress before they get behind the wheel.’</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">Rushing: Parents&#8217; stress levels peak at 8.15am for mothers and fathers in the UK, and the ‘stress hangover’ continued until around 2.30pm on average</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">The company <b>surveyed</b> 1,000 parents with children between the ages of five and 15.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">Almost a third (30%) said the school run could ‘<b>mess up</b> timings for the rest of the day’. One in four admitted it ‘sets their mood for the rest of the day – good or bad’.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">Parents felt the best thing about the school run was spending time with their children (39%), hearing about their day on the way home (36%) and being organised and on time (29%).</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">Allianz Insurance also worked with Emily Leary, author of parenting and lifestyle blog, A Mummy Too, to create tips for families on the school run this week.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">She said: ‘Put shoes, bags and coats in a reliable place upon arriving home so that there’s never the last minute panic as you hunt for a missing shoe.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">‘Create a <b>devoted</b> drawer in each child’s <b>chest of drawers</b> for school uniform so they always know where to look when they are getting ready.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">‘Make it the <b>house rule</b> that the kids have to have their uniforms on before they come down for breakfast.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">‘Always check <b>book bags</b> after <b>tea</b>, to avoid missing school trip <b>slips</b>, or panic to make a World Book Day <b>outfit</b> in 30 minutes.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">‘Create a shared family calendar, either on the wall, or on your phones/ computers so that everyone is always aware of changes and variations to the usual routine.</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
<p class="TextBody">
		<span style="font-size:16px"><span lang="EN-US">‘Once you’re ready to leave, have a little <b>race</b> to see who can get their shoes and coats on the fastest. This motivates the children to get off the sofa and to the door.’&nbsp;</span></span><span lang="EN-US"></span></p>
